8min
10min
52sec
114min
The brits are blowing #3 2002 british babes are ready to gag on your cock and make you explode
1min 30sec
5min
5min
6min
7min
5min
Hot redhead slut in locked in metal device with head in box with two way mirrors gets hard whipped
7min
3min
10min
6min
